Undo the four screws underneath. Some may be hidden under stickers.

Clean out the fluff inside and remove lumps from the rollers using a pencil.

Some faults are caused by the wire cracking where it enters the mouse.

Unplug the cable from the circuit board and replace with a better one. You can crop the broken wire out and remake the connections to the plug. Snip the wires close to the plug, retaining parts of the wires for color identification, when soldering back together.
